I want to share a quick example with everyone.  I wanted to show how you can get the same effect as the "Sweet Soprano Sax" from Yamaha. I edited my own Soprano Sax.  I then recorded a 16 bar loop.  The first 8 measures will have the Soprano Sax with "No Real-Time Control".  It will be a straight shot recording.  At the start of the 9th bar I turned on the D-Beam.   The sax solo was record in (ONE TAKE).  Mistakes and all      It's not anywhere near perfect. I just wanted to give poeple an idea of what you can do by controlling the volume yourself.   http://www.esnips.com/doc/271e98d1-d853-4196-924a-5bfa6870c895/SlowJam  I'll be uploading a really good version of this later.  Again just a quick shot recording for an example.  I'm still working on the Sax sound itself.  Need to tweek a few more parameters, and do more indepth effects editing. That one was really quite simple.  Just an FM piano patch and tweeked EQ and effects. I will probably still get myself a volume pedal too.  I had a "really" good idea last night.  Take my Sweet Soprano Sax for example:  I could use the volume pedal to get the crescendo effect, and set the D-Beam to control "cutoff" this way I can use the D-Beam to add less and more "reed" sound as needed.
